Patung
Patung is a village located in Goilkera subdivision of Pashchimi Singhbhum district in Jharkhand, India. It is situated 19km away from sub-district headquarter Goilkera (tehsildar office) and 79km away from district headquarter Chaibasa. As per 2009 stats, Arahasa is the gram panchayat of Patung village.

About Patung
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Patung is 377664. The village spans a total geographical area of 506 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 833103. Goilkera is nearest town to Patung village for all major economic activities.
When it comes to local governance, Patung village is administered by a Sarpanch, the elected head of the village, in accordance with the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. The village falls under the Jaganathpur Vidhan Sabha constituency for state-level representation and the Singhbhum Lok Sabha constituency for national parliamentary elections. Population of Patung
Below is a concise population overview of Patung as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 541 | 258 | 283 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 150 | 70 | 80 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 458 | 216 | 242 |
Literate Population | 127 | 91 | 36 |
Illiterate Population | 414 | 167 | 247 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Patung village:
- The total population of Patung village is around 541, including approximately 258 males and 283 females, with a sex ratio of 1096 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 150 children aged 0–6 years in Patung village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Patung village has 458 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
- The literacy rate of Patung village is about 23.48%, with male literacy at 35.27% and female literacy at 12.72%.
- There are around 90 households in Patung village.
Connectivity of Patung
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Patung. As per the 2011 stats, Patung had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
